PM Modi To Address 69th Episode Of 'Mann Ki Baat' Programme Today At 11 AM

In the last episode of Mann Ki Baat PM Modi focused on making India Atamanirbhar and manufacturing toys within the country.

Prime Minister Narendra Modi will address the 69th edition of his monthly radio programme Mann Ki Baat today at 11 am.“Do join tomorrow, 27th September at 11 AM. #MannKiBaat," PM Modi wrote on Twitter. The programme is held on the last Sunday of every month, through which the Prime Minister interacts with the nation. Earlier, PM Modi had invited suggestions for his monthly address Mann ki Baat. Also Read|Former Cabinet Minister Jaswant Singh Passes Away, PM Modi Expresses Grief "The greatest strength of #MannKiBaat is the diverse range of inputs received from people across India. This month's episode will take place on 27th September. I urge you all to share your ideas on the NaMo App, @mygovindia, or by dialing 1800-11-7800," tweeted Prime Minister Modi. In his previous address, the Prime Minister had called for startups in the country to come together to make India a manufacturing hub for toys. “India should become a hub for toy production,” he had said, adding that the global toy industry is over Rs 7 lakh crore but India’s share is very small and the nation will have to work to increase it. “Some areas are being developed as toy clusters. The best toys are those which encourage the creativity of children,” he added, suggesting startups to “team up for toys”. Come, let’s play,” he had said. PM Modi also focused on his Atmannirbhar Bharat Mantra and requested people to go 'Vocal for Local'. PM Modi also drew attention to the ministry of electronics and information technology’s Atmanirbhar app challenge launched on July 4 that threw up alternatives to popular applications such as Twitter and TikTok.
